A photograph posted by Serbian President Aleksandar Vuciq, where the map of Kosovo is covered with Serbia's flag, has sparked numerous reactions in Kosovo and beyond.
International law professor Ibrahim Gashi says Serbia every time given the case attacks Kosovo's citizenship.
The “is a next provocation coming from Serbia's president and Serbia's top state leadership in the Kosovo citizenship report. They leave no case to be passed without opposing Kosovo's independence in different forms and ways”, said for RTV Dukagjin, Ibrahim Gashi.
So does fellow university professor Dorajet Imer, who adds that domestic political problems in Kosovo are causing difficulties in foreign policy.
“Not only is the flag or writing, but everything in that Vucinate post in the best case is a threat, but at the same time it's also a political offensive of Serbia in relation to Kosovo”, Dorëmet Imer said, is sent by Telegrafi.
While former Ambassador Bernard Nikaj does not consider Vuciki's statements new.
This is no longer innovation. It is a disproportion of a Belgrade desert position for everything related to Kosovo and its citizenship and independence. Even in this case we have to coordinate with our strategic partners to highlight this destructivity of Serbia”.
Numerous reactions to this Vuciqi post were also made by the incumbent prime minister, and other local political leaders.
